natapp实现内网穿透(详解)

这篇具有很好参考价值的文章主要介绍了natapp实现内网穿透(详解)。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、内网穿透与natapp

1.1 什么是内网穿透?

内网穿透简单来说就是将内网外网通过natapp隧道打通,让内网的数据让外网可以获取。比如常用的办公室软件等,一般在办公室或家里,通过拨号上网,这样办公软件只有在本地的局域网之内才能访问,那么问题来了,如果是手机上,或者公司外地的办公人员,如何访问到办公软件呢?这就需要natapp内网穿透工具了。运行natapp隧道之后,natapp会分配一个专属域名/端口,办公软件就已经在公网上了,在外地的办公人员可以在任何地方愉快的访问办公软件了~~

natapp,工具,网络安全,后端,Powered by 金山文档

1.2 内网穿透可以做什么?

1. 上文举例的办公软件

2. 放在家里的树莓派,服务器等,需要远程ssh管理,这样打通服务器的22端口即可远程通过ssh操作服务器了.

3. 微信/支付宝等本地开发.现在微信/支付宝等应用,需要服务器接收微信/支付宝发送的回调信息,然而在本地开发程序的话,还得实时上传到服务器,以便支持微信/支付宝的回调信息,如果使用了natapp内网穿透软件,将回调地址设置成natapp提供的地址,回调数据立即传递回本地,,这样很方便的在本地就可以实时调试程序,无须再不断上传服务器等繁琐且无意义的步骤.

4. 一些企业内部数据库,由于安全等原因,不愿意放到云服务器上,可以将数据库放到办公室本地,然后通过natapp的tcp隧道映射,这样既保证安全,又保证公网可以正常访问.

5. 一些开发板做的监控等信息,每台设备运行一条隧道,可以方便的管理监控各个设备的运行情况.

6. 一些本地运行的游戏,想和好基友一起联网玩,一条命令运行natapp即可实现联网游戏.

7. 群辉上运行natapp之后,随时随地在任何地方可以访问到群辉上应用

1.3 内网穿透安全吗?

现在服务器被黑的情况,多半是服务器上一些软件/漏洞/端口导致的.你的应用如果放在公网服务器,由于缺少系统安全维护知识,会变得很危险.而用了natapp内网穿透软件之后,将服务器放在本地,暴露给公网的也仅仅是应用层面的一个端口,其他系统上的漏洞/端口都被隐藏起来.从这个层面来说,提高了很多安全性.

当然,你的应用本身带来的安全性,比如代码本身有漏洞,如果是映射数据库应用,数据库弱密码等,这需要引起重视,排查映射的应用本身安全性即可.

Natapp本身的隧道传输采用ssl256位加密,这种加密安全性现阶段完全无法破解,natapp隧道的安全性无需考虑

二、NATAPP1分钟快速新手图文教程

  1. 首先在本站注册账号 点击注册

  1. 登录后,点击左边 购买隧道,免费/付费均可

natapp,工具,网络安全,后端,Powered by 金山文档
  1. 根据需要选择隧道协议,这里以web演示,购买隧道

natapp,工具,网络安全,后端,Powered by 金山文档
  1. 本机建立web服务,如 nginx/apache/iis 等,默认80端口

确保 http://127.0.0.1 可以访问,如

natapp,工具,网络安全,后端,Powered by 金山文档
  1. 在 natapp.cn 根据您的本机下载对应的客户端,比如我的本机是win10,64位,则下载Windows 64位的客户端

natapp,工具,网络安全,后端,Powered by 金山文档
  1. 下载之后,解压至任意目录,得到natapp.exe (linux下无需解压,直接 wget)

natapp,工具,网络安全,后端,Powered by 金山文档
  1. 取得authtoken 在网站后台,我的隧道处,可以看到刚才购买的隧道

natapp,工具,网络安全,后端,Powered by 金山文档

点击复制,即可得到 authtoken 这个authtoken便是您的隧道登录凭证.如这里得到的authtoken为9ab6b9040a624f40

  1. 运行natapp

a) config.ini方式 (推荐)

根据操作系统下载不同的config.ini文件到刚才下载的natapp.exe同级目录,链接地址:http://t.csdn.cn/Upa7F

将第7步得到的authtoken填进去 (其他地方都不填),然后保存

natapp,工具,网络安全,后端,Powered by 金山文档

windows下,直接双击natapp.exe 即可.

在Linux/Mac 下 需要先给执行权限

chmod a+x natapp

然后再运行

./natapp

config.ini示例,复制后自行修改 (注,windows用户,在此修改)


#将本文件放置于natapp同级目录 程序将读取 [default] 段
#在命令行参数模式如 natapp -authtoken=xxx 等相同参数将会覆盖掉此配置
#命令行参数 -config= 可以指定任意config.ini文件
[default]
authtoken=                      #对应一条隧道的authtoken
clienttoken=                    #对应客户端的clienttoken,将会忽略authtoken,若无请留空,
log=none                        #log 日志文件,可指定本地文件, none=不做记录,stdout=直接屏幕输出 ,默认为none
loglevel=ERROR                  #日志等级 DEBUG, INFO, WARNING, ERROR 默认为 DEBUG
http_proxy=                     #代理设置 如 http://10.123.10.10:3128 非代理上网用户请务必留空

注:

http_proxy 用于无法直接上网,需要通过代理才能上网的用户设置,其他用户请留空

老版本windows 如windows xp 等 老版 windows server 等不支持此方式,请使用命令行方式

命令行模式

运行 natapp -h 可以看到命令行参数,参数与config.ini同步说明见上文,命令行模式会覆盖config.ini相同参数

命令行参数 -config= 可以指定任意config.ini文件

多开方法

windows 可以创建 bat 文件


start natapp -authtoken=xxxx
start natapp -authtoken=xxxx

将bat 文件放于natapp.exe 同级目录且修改authtoken,双击运行bat 即可同时开两个或者更多的natapp

其他系统,如linux等,自行创建 shell 即可

b) cmd -authtoken= 参数方式运行.

windows ,点击开始->运行->命令行提示符 后进入 natapp.exe的目录

运行


natapp -authtoken=9ab6b9040a624f40

linux ,同样给予可执行权限之后,运行


./natapp -authtoken=9ab6b9040a624f40

注意参数输入正确性,不要有多余的空格等!

  1. 运行成功,都可以得到如下界面:

natapp,工具,网络安全,后端,Powered by 金山文档

Tunnel Status Online 代表链接成功

Version 当前客户端版本,如果有新版本,会有提示

Forwarding 当前穿透 网址 或者端口

Web Interface 是本地Web管理界面,可在隧道配置打开或关闭,仅用于web开发测试

Total Connections 总连接数

Avg Conn Time 0.00ms 这里不代表,不代表,不代表 延时,需要注意!

  1. 将natapp分配的网址(上图Forwarding ),鼠标选定然后复制下来(选定之后单击鼠标右键),在浏览器中访问,可以看到内网穿透成功了!

natapp,工具,网络安全,后端,Powered by 金山文档

该网址 http://ywy9n8.natappfree.cc 就是可以全球访问的网址,可以发给您的小伙伴试试 :)文章来源地址https://www.toymoban.com/news/detail-637516.html

到了这里,关于natapp实现内网穿透(详解)的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• WireGuard 组网教程:快速构建安全高效的私密网络并实现内网穿透_wire guard(2)

    节点的公网 IP 地址:端口,例如 123.124.125.126:1234 ,或者直接使用域名 some.domain.tld:1234 。如果peer节点不在同一子网中,那么节点的公开端点必须使用公网 IP 地址。 私钥(Private key) 单个节点的 WireGuard 私钥,生成方法是: wg genkey example.key 。 公钥(Public key) 单个节点的 Wir

    2024年04月09日
    浏览(46)
  • WireGuard 组网教程:快速构建安全高效的私密网络并实现内网穿透_wire guard(1)

    2.2 网络拓扑结构 2.3 具体步骤 2.3.1 中继服务器配置 2.3.2 其他peer 2.3.3 测试 2.4 WireGuard配置文件说明 3 WireGuard工具 3.1 wg-easy 3.2 wg-gen-web 3.3 dsnet 1.1 什么是WireGuard 官方介绍如下: WireGuard ® 是一款极其简单但快速且现代的 VPN,采用最先进的加密技术。它的目标是比 IPsec 更快、更

    2024年04月15日
    浏览(74)
  • 【网络安全】Seeker内网穿透&追踪定位

    首先我们来说一下定位原理,首先我们需要在本地虚拟机上利用seeker生成一条链接,但是该链接只允许本地访问,无法在互联网上被其他用户访问。 而我们每个人用的手机、电脑、平板也可以看成一个内网,无法访问到本地虚拟机,两者互不相通。要想实现两者互通,需要利

    2024年02月06日
    浏览(45)
  • natapp内网穿透-将本地运行的程序/服务器通过公网IP供其它人访问

    LAN(Local Area Network,局域网)是一个可连接住宅,学校,实验室,大学校园或办公大楼等有限区域内计算机的计算机网络。 内网是指内部局域网,也就是说内网一般是用于局域网内部的计算机之间的互相通信,不与外部网络连接进行通信的意思。 一些不对外开发的功能,仅

    2024年02月07日
    浏览(44)
  • 【计算机网络相关】内网穿透介绍以及使用FRP实现内网穿透Windows远程桌面

    ❤️觉得内容不错的话,欢迎点赞收藏加关注😊😊😊,后续会继续输入更多优质内容❤️ 👉有问题欢迎大家加关注私戳或者评论(包括但不限于NLP算法相关,linux学习相关,读研读博相关......)👈 1.1 本人对内网穿透的理解 一般来说,如果在公网环境是无法访问到内网的

    2024年02月01日
    浏览(43)
  • 如何使用内网穿透工具实现远程SSH访问Deepin系统

    Deepin操作系统是一个基于Debian的Linux操作系统,专注于使用者对日常办公、学习、生活和娱乐的操作体验的极致,适合笔记本、桌面计算机和一体机。是中国第一个具备国际影响力的Linux发行版本,支持33种语言,用户遍布除了南极洲的其它六大洲。 下面介绍简单几步结合Cp

    2024年01月25日
    浏览(48)
  • 轻松实现内网穿透:实现远程访问你的私人网络

    导语: 内网穿透是什么?为什么我们需要它?今天我们将介绍这个令人惊叹的技术,让你实现远程访问你的私人网络。 使用内网穿透,轻松实现外网访问本地部署的网站 第一部分:什么是内网穿透? 通俗解释:假如你在自己的电脑上运行一个网站程序,这时只有在你自己的

    2024年02月11日
    浏览(51)
  • 在Linux上安装RStudio工具并实现本地远程访问【内网穿透】

    最近,我发现了一个超级强大的人工智能学习网站。它以通俗易懂的方式呈现复杂的概念,而且内容风趣幽默。我觉得它对大家可能会有所帮助,所以我在此分享。点击这里跳转到网站。 RStudio Server 使你能够在 Linux 服务器上运行你所熟悉和喜爱的 RStudio IDE,并通过 Web 浏览器

    2024年02月08日
    浏览(46)
  • 支付宝SDK接口调试- cpolar内网穿透工具实现公网地址调试

    转发自cpolar内网穿透的文章:Java支付宝沙箱环境支付,SDK接口远程调试【内网穿透】 Maven Spring boot Jdk 1.8 获取支付宝支付Java SDK,maven项目可以选择maven版本,普通java项目可以在GitHub下载,这里以maven为例 SDK下载地址:https://doc.open.alipay.com/docs/doc.htm?treeId=193articleId=103419docType=1 选择

    2024年02月06日
    浏览(50)
  • 如何利用树莓派与Nginx结合cpolar内网穿透工具实现公网访问内网web网站

    安装 Nginx(发音为“engine-x”)可以将您的树莓派变成一个强大的 Web 服务器,可以用于托管网站或 Web 应用程序。相比其他 Web 服务器,Nginx 的内存占用率非常低,可以在树莓派等资源受限的设备上运行。同时结合cpolar内网穿透工具即可实现无公网IP远程访问。 在树莓派安装

    2024年02月03日
    浏览(56)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包